T1 Trunking
The E-QUE interface card can provide T1 trunking between Eclipse systems and between Eclipse systems and compatible third-party equipment.
T1 mode provides 24 channels of G.722 or G.711 encoded audio on each of ports 1 and 5, giving 48 channels per card.
The T1 trunking specifications are:
-
B8ZS Encoding.
-
Extended Super Frame.
-
Long Haul Receive Signal Level.
-
T1 Long Haul (LBO 0 dB) Transmit Pulse Amplitude.
-
Balanced.
-
120 Ohm Line Impedance.
-
No Signaling.
-
G.722 or G.711 64 kbit/s Audio Encoding.
-
Tx Clock locally generated.
-
Rx Clock Line Recovered.
